Diwali Cleaning Tips: As soon as we hear the name of Diwali, the list of cleaning and decoration starts running in everyone’s mind. Cleaning every corner of the house has become a tradition, because it is believed that Goddess Lakshmi enters only a clean house. In such a situation, people do deep cleaning of the entire house every year before Diwali, but the most difficult thing is to clean the kitchen, especially the kitchen cabinets. Due to daily cooking fumes, oil splashes and moisture from spices, stickiness accumulates on the cabinets. This dirt not only looks bad, but also gradually spoils the wood or laminate. 1. Vinegar and Baking Soda – Enemy of Oil and Stains

If you have sticky oil stains on your kitchen cabinets, a mixture of vinegar and baking soda is the most effective solution.

how to use

  • Mix equal amounts of vinegar and water in a spray bottle.
  • Add one spoon baking soda in it and stir well.
  • Now spray this solution on the cabinets and leave it for 10 minutes.
  • After that wipe with a soft cloth or microfiber.
  • Vinegar removes grease and baking soda cleans stains. This will bring natural shine back to the cabinets.

2. Lemon and Dishwash Liquid – Natural Cleaning Agent

The citric acid present in lemon removes both dirt and odor.

how to use

  • Take lukewarm water in a bowl and add 2 teaspoons of lemon juice and 1 teaspoon of dish wash liquid in it.
  • Dip a sponge or cloth in it, squeeze it out and clean the cabinets.
  • Finally, wipe it with a dry cloth so that there is no moisture left.
  • In this way, old stains will also be removed and fresh fragrance will spread in the kitchen.

3. Hot water and salt – old but effective remedy
Sometimes simple solutions are the most effective. By adding a little salt to hot water and cleaning the cabinets, the grease accumulated on them can be easily removed.

How to do

  • Take hot water in a bowl and dissolve some salt in it.
  • Dip a cloth in it and wipe the cabinets.
  • For stubborn stains, rub for a while.
  • This solution is especially good for wooden cabinets because it does not cause any damage to the surface.

4. Microfiber Cloth – Easy way for daily cleaning
If you want that the cabinets do not get dirty again and again, then keep wiping them gently with a microfiber cloth every day. Due to this, the layer of dust and oil does not accumulate. Do light cleaning with lukewarm water once a week so that dust and smudge marks remain missing.

5. Coconut Oil – The Secret to Bringing Back the Old Glow
If your cabinets are wooden and are starting to look old, coconut oil can bring back their glow.

how to use

  • Take a few drops of coconut oil in a clean cloth.
  • Apply it lightly on the cabinets and rub it in circles.
  • Wipe with dry cloth after 10 minutes.
  • Coconut oil moisturizes the surface of the wood and brings a natural shine to it.

6. Internal cleaning is also important (Don’t Forget the Inside)
Often we clean the outside of the cabinets, but forget the inside. Dust from spices, oil bottles or dry grains accumulates in the inner part.

How to do

  • First of all take out all the items.
  • Wipe the inner surface with a dry cloth.
  • Then clean with mild detergent water.
  • Place the item again after it dries.
  • If you want, you can put a paper liner inside, so that cleaning becomes easier next time.

Along with cleanliness in the kitchen, there is also fragrance (Add a Fresh Fragrance)
After cleaning, boil lemon peel or cinnamon stick in water and spread its vapor in the kitchen. This will not only make the kitchen smell good, but will also prevent any kind of smell.
